Synthesis and characterization of stilbene derivatives for possible incorporation as smart additives in polymers used as packaging films

Several series of stilbene derivatives for possible use as smart additives in polymers used as packaging films have been prepared and characterized. Differential scanning calorimetry was performed on some of the stilbenes in order to determine any liquid crystal properties. Those compounds which had multiple phase transitions were also shown to have two liquid crystalline phases according to optical microscopy.
Synthesis and Mesomorphic Properties of 4,4'-Di(n-Alkyl)Stilbenes

A new synthetic method to obtain only trans-isomers of 4,4'-di(n-alkyl)stilbenes is reported.It was found that these series of alkyl-substituted stilbenes exhibit two and three mesophases for n = 8, 9 and 10 and n = 11 and 12 respectively.The identification of the liquid crystalline phases has been carried out by miscibilty tests, microscopic observations and X-ray measurements.The present study shows that all mesophases are characterized by a monolayer structure with either a pseudohexagonal (SG) or a herringbone (SH) arrangement of the molecular planes.Keywords: liquid crystal, stilbene, smectic G phase, smectic H phase
